Overall Meaning

The song "Understand" by Grit Boyz, Lil Keke, and Hawk is a powerful statement about the struggles of life and the need to be understood. The chorus repeats the phrase "Try to understand" four times, emphasizing the importance of empathy and compassion. The verses dive deeper into the personal experiences of the artists, expressing their determination to succeed despite the obstacles in their way.


The first verse by Pretty Todd is about staying focused and not getting caught up in drama. He mentions his mother as being the only person he takes advice from and emphasizes the importance of keeping promises. He also talks about the struggles of growing up in a concrete jungle.


Scooby's verse is about the grind of life and the pursuit of money. He talks about his loyalty to his team and his willingness to move anything out of his way to get what he wants. He also emphasizes the importance of respect and the power that comes with it.


H.A.W.K.'s verse is about his commitment to his family and his own life. He talks about his journey from where he started to where he is now and the sacrifices he's had to make along the way. He also talks about the pressure of providing for his family and the frustration of having to feed others when he has his own bills to pay.


Lil Keke's verse is about his struggle to provide for his family and the coaches them as a team. He talks about his realization that he needs to change his ways and focus on his own hustle. He also emphasizes the importance of recognizing when things are going bad and not lying to oneself.


Overall, the song is a powerful anthem about the struggles of life and the need for compassion and understanding. The artists come together to share their own personal experiences and show that despite the obstacles, they will persevere.
